Risk Factors And Clinical Characteristics Of Coronary Heart Disease In Early And Late Menopausal Women

Objective:To explore the factors influencing the incidence of coronary heart disease in postmenopausal women at different periods.Methods:844 postmenopausal female patients who received coronary angiography were selected,among whom 561 patients had coronary artery stenosis of different degrees and all of them met the diagnostic criteria of coronary heart disease,as the observation group(coronary heart disease group).The results of coronary angiography in 283 patients were not abnormal and were used as the control group.According to nationality and age of menopause,it was further divided into:the han menopausal ?6 years coronary heart disease group(n=70),the uygur menopausal?6 years coronary heart disease group(n=58),the han menopausal ?10 years coronary heart disease group(n=327),the uygur menopausal ?10 years coronary heart disease group(n=106),the han menopause ?6 years control group(n=76),the uygur menopause?6 years control group(n=40),the han menopause ?10 years control group(n=129),and the uygur menopause ?10 years control group(n=38).The differences of clinical characteristics,biochemical indexes and coronary artery disease characteristics between each group were compared and analyzed.Results:Multi-factor analysis showed that hypertension,diabetes,and low apolipoprotein AI were independent risk factors for coronary heart disease in han nationality menopausal ?6 years women.Hypertension and high LDL-C were independent risk factors for coronary heart disease in Uyghur nationality menopause ?6 years women.Elderly age,hypertension,carotid atherosclerosis and high LDL-C were independent risk factors for coronary heart disease in han nationality menopausal ?10 years women.Hypertension,high LDL-C and low HDL-C were independent risk factors for coronary heart disease in Uyghur nationality menopausal?10 years women.The majority of coronary artery lesions were single vessel lesions in the han nationality and uygur post-menopausal ?6 years group,while the proportion of coronary artery lesions with double or multiple vessels in the post-menopausal ?10 yearsCHD group was higher than that in the post-menopausal ?6 years CHD group.The rates of three lesions in the uyghur menopause ?6 years coronary heart disease group and the uyghur menopause ?10 years coronary heart disease group were higher than those in the han menopause ?6 years coronary heart disease group and the han menopause ?10 years coronary heart disease group,respectively.Conclusions:Hypertension,diabetes and low apolipoprotein AI were independent risk factors for CHD in early menopausal women of han nationality,while advanced age,hypertension,carotid atherosclerosis and high LDL-C were independent risk factors for CHD in late menopausal women of han nationality.Hypertension and high LDL-C were independent risk factors for coronary heart disease in early menopausal women of uygur nationality,while hypertension,high LDL-C and low HDL-C were independent risk factors for coronary heart disease in late menopausal women of uygur nationality.There are some differences in risk factors of coronary heart disease between han and uygur postmenopausal women.Coronary artery lesions in early menopausal female patients with coronary heart disease were mainly single-vessel lesions.With the extension of menopause,the range of coronary artery lesions gradually increased.Uyghur postmenopausal women with coronary heart disease have a high rate of three-vessel disease,and the severity of coronary artery disease is more serious than that of han women.
